Skip to content

Commit 945b41e

Browse files
author
Ram
committed
handle nil check for networkpolicy ipblock
Signed-off-by: Ram <ram.suradkar@portworx.com>
1 parent 40b17b5 commit 945b41e

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

pkg/resourcecollector/networkpolicy.go

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-22,7 +22,7 @@ func (r *ResourceCollector) networkPolicyToBeCollected(
2222
for _, ingress := range ingressRule {
2323
for _, fromPolicyPeer := range ingress.From {
2424
ipBlock := fromPolicyPeer.IPBlock
25-
if len(ipBlock.CIDR) != 0 {
25+
if ipBlock != nil && len(ipBlock.CIDR) != 0 {
2626
return false, nil
2727
}
2828
}
@@ -31,7 +31,7 @@ func (r *ResourceCollector) networkPolicyToBeCollected(
3131
for _, egress := range egreeRule {
3232
for _, networkPolicyPeer := range egress.To {
3333
ipBlock := networkPolicyPeer.IPBlock
34-
if len(ipBlock.CIDR) != 0 {
34+
if ipBlock != nil && len(ipBlock.CIDR) != 0 {
3535
return false, nil
3636
}
3737
}

0 commit comments

Comments
 (0)